Mila Kunis

Milena Markovna Kunis also known as Mila Kunis is an Ukrainian born American actress. She is famous for starring in films such as Friends With Benefit, Black Swan, Oz the Great and Powerful, Max Payne and Ted. She also starred in the That 70’s Show

Mila Kunis was born on August 14, 1983 in Chernivtsi, in the Ukrainian SSR. Her parents are Elvira and Mark Kunis. She has an elder brother named Michael. She took acting classes as after school activity. She was soon discovered by an agent.

Mila Kunis played the young Gia Carangi in the 1998 film Gia. She was cast as Jackie Burkhart in That 70’s Show. She won two consecutive Young Star Awards as Best Young Actress in a Comedy TV Series in 1999 and 2000 for her performances. In 2008 she starred in Forgetting Sarah Marshall opposite to Jason Segel and Max Payne opposite to Mark Wahlberg. Her mos successful role came in Friends with Benefit opposite to Justin Timberlake. She later acted in Black Swan, Oz the Great and Powerful and Jupiter Ascending.

Mila Kunis dated the actor of Home Alone Macaulay Culkin since 2002. They broke up in 2011. She is currently married to Ashton Kutcher. They have a daughter born to them in 2014. Her daughters name is Wyatt Isabelle.
